yangzhaohan 795ad7660c feat(tool): 添加 Docker 日志实时跟踪功能
- 扩展 DockerTool 支持实时日志跟踪模式
- 新增 follow 参数用于启用持续日志输出
- 实现 SSE 流式推送日志到客户端
- 添加后台协程处理日志流和错误输出
- 集成 server 通知机制推送实时日志行
- 优化命令执行和上下文取消逻辑

yangzhaohan 843024d7da 修复 Docker 构建 + 端口可配置
- Dockerfile 设置 GOPROXY=https://goproxy.cn,direct 解决国内网络问题
- 新增 addr 配置项,支持自定义端口,默认 :8080
- docker-compose 端口改为 ${OPS_MCP_PORT:-9090}
- 移除 EXPOSE 指令(端口通过 compose 管理)
